INDEX focuses on lines for the manufacturing of fibers such as flax, bamboo, coconut and ramie. For this application the use of the Aerodynamic Web Forming Machine Airlay Card K12 DIRECT of AUTEFA Solutions is particularly effective here. It is a short and compact machine and enables a gentle fiber treatment.
The renewable fibres are used to create voluminous, 3-dimensional nonwoven fibres that are then processed into composites, for example with propylene or polyester in the top and bottom layer. The Airlay Card K12 DIRECT is suitable for the production of top quality webs in a weight range of 80 g/m2 to 6,000 g/m2. Due to the direct transfer from the chute feed to the Airlay Card, without an additional opener, the fibers are gently opened and formed into the nonwoven fabric.

The Webmaster Card works on basis of a patented double doffer system between the two main card cylinders and offers two main advantages. It maximizes the production of the cards and improves the blending and fiber distribution on the second cylinder, facilitating improved product quality even at high production rates.
The Crosslapper Topliner is a key machine in many nonwoven installations. The Crosslapper Topliner increases the product quality in new installations or as a replacement in existing lines. The Crosslapper increases the weight of the product and improves the MD/CD ratio and the web strength.
With Webmax, minor draft corrections can be made between the card and the Crosslapper. In this way the so-called smile-effect, namely the increased weight of the fabric in the edge areas, created by material shrinkage through drafting and speed accelerations, can be prevented via the Webmax compensation system. This results in a considerable saving of raw material.
The needle loom Stylus is equipped with the innovative Variliptic drive system, which enables high production speeds while also ensuring a gentle needling of the nonwoven fabric. This is particular important during the first process step, the preneedling. The Variliptic drive system optimizes the surface of the nonwoven fabric, while also protecting fibers and minimizing the needle wear.
AUTEFA Solutions delivers turn-key lines as well as individual machines for nonwovens manufacturing. Application fields are the production of artificial leather, filter products and paper-machine felts, automotive felts, geotextiles, floor coverings, felts for insulation and nonwovens for the hygiene industry. AUTEFA Solutions is an international machine manufacturing group with 5 locations in Germany, Italy, Austria, USA and China.

The growing relevance of bio-based materials in technical textiles is accompanied by increasing demands for reproducibility, high-quality data, and scalable process routes. Especially when working with cellulose and its derivatives, chitosan, lignin-based approaches, or bio-based PAN as a carbon-fiber precursor, R&D teams face variable feedstock quality, tighter process windows, and the need for reliable comparability across trials. This calls for flexible, data-driven experimental setups that can be reconfigured efficiently when recipes, solvents, and raw-material batches change.
